import { createTitle, createStatsTable, createSubTitle } from "../helper";
 
import { AspectEnum, DifficultyEnum, Encounter, Hero, ModularSet, ResultEnum, Scenario } from "../@models";
 
export const loadStats = (
    body: HTMLBodyElement,
    encounters: Encounter[],
    heroes: Hero[],
    scenarios: Scenario[],
    modularSets: ModularSet[],
): void => {
    createTitle("Stats", body);
 
    // games
    createSubTitle("Games", body);
    const games = document.createElement("div");
    games.innerText = encounters.length.toString();

    body.appendChild(games);

    // games by hero
    createSubTitle("Games / Heroes / Win %", body);
    const gamesHeroes = encounters
        .flatMap((encounter) => encounter.heroes)
        .map((hero) => hero.name)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());
 
    const gamesHeroesWins = encounters
        .filter((encounter) => encounter.result === ResultEnum.WON)
        .flatMap((encounter) => encounter.heroes)
        .map((hero) => hero.name)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());

    createStatsTable(gamesHeroes, heroes, gamesHeroesWins, body);
 
    // games by difficulty
    createSubTitle("Games / Difficulties / Win %", body);
    const gamesDifficulties = encounters
        .map((encounter) => encounter.difficulty)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());

    const gamesDifficultiesWins = encounters
        .filter((encounter) => encounter.result === ResultEnum.WON)
        .map((encounter) => encounter.difficulty)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());

    const difficulties = Object.values(DifficultyEnum).map((difficulty) => {
        return { name: difficulty };
    });
 
    createStatsTable(gamesDifficulties, difficulties, gamesDifficultiesWins, body);
 
    // games by aspects
    createSubTitle("Games / Aspects / Win %", body);
    const gamesAspects = encounters
        .flatMap((encounter) => encounter.heroes)
        .flatMap((hero) => hero.aspects)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());

    const gamesAspectsWins = encounters
        .filter((encounter) => encounter.result === ResultEnum.WON)
        .flatMap((encounter) => encounter.heroes)
        .flatMap((hero) => hero.aspects)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());
 
    const aspects = Object.values(AspectEnum).map((aspect) => {
        return { name: aspect };
    });

    createStatsTable(gamesAspects, aspects, gamesAspectsWins, body);

    // games by scenario
    createSubTitle("Games / Scenarios / Win %", body);
    const gamesScenarios = encounters
        .map((encounter) => encounter.scenario.name)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());
 
    const gamesScenariosWins = encounters
        .filter((encounter) => encounter.result === ResultEnum.WON)
        .map((encounter) => encounter.scenario.name)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());

    createStatsTable(gamesScenarios, scenarios, gamesScenariosWins, body);
 
    // games by modular sets
    createSubTitle("Games / Modular Sets / Win %", body);

    const gamesModularSets = encounters
        .filter((encounter) => null != encounter.modularSets)
        .flatMap((encounter) => encounter.modularSets)
        .map((modularSet) => modularSet.name)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());

    const gamesModularSetsWins = encounters
        .filter((encounter) => encounter.result === ResultEnum.WON)
        .filter((encounter) => null != encounter.modularSets)
        .flatMap((encounter) => encounter.modularSets)
        .map((modularSet) => modularSet.name)
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());
 
    createStatsTable(gamesModularSets, modularSets, gamesModularSetsWins, body);
 
    // number of heroes by games
    createSubTitle("Number of heroes / Games", body);
    const nbHeroesGames = encounters.reduce((acc, e) => {
        const nbHeroes = e.heroes.length;

        acc.set(nbHeroes, (acc.get(nbHeroes) || 0) + 1);
 
        return acc;
    }, new Map());

    const tableHeroesGames = document.createElement("table");
 
    new Map([...nbHeroesGames].sort()).forEach((value, key) => {
        const itemLine = document.createElement("tr");
        const itemName = document.createElement("td");
        const itemCount = document.createElement("td");
 
        itemName.innerText = key;
        itemCount.innerText = `${value} (${((value / encounters.length) * 100).toFixed(0)} %)`;
 
        itemLine.appendChild(itemName);
        itemLine.appendChild(itemCount);
 
        tableHeroesGames.appendChild(itemLine);
    });
 
    body.appendChild(tableHeroesGames);
 
    // results
    createSubTitle("Results", body);
    const gamesResults = encounters
        .map((encounter) => encounter.result)
        .sort()
        .reduce((acc, e) => acc.set(e, (acc.get(e) || 0) + 1), new Map());
 
    const tableResults = document.createElement("table");
 
    gamesResults.forEach((value, key) => {
        const itemLine = document.createElement("tr");
        const itemName = document.createElement("td");
        const itemCount = document.createElement("td");
 
        itemName.innerText = key;
        itemCount.innerText =
            key === ResultEnum.WON ? `${value} (${((value / encounters.length) * 100).toFixed(0)} %)` : value;
 
        itemLine.appendChild(itemName);
        itemLine.appendChild(itemCount);
 
        tableResults.appendChild(itemLine);
    });
 
    body.appendChild(tableResults);
};
